毛细管高效液相色谱-毛细管电泳二维分离接口的优化
Optimization of the Interface for Coupling Capillary High Performance Liquid Chromatography with Capillary Electrophoreis in Comprehensive Two-Dimensional System
【摘要】 对毛细管高效液相色谱-毛细管电泳二维分离的动态脉冲接触式接口系统进行了最优化研究。讨论了它的设计原理,优化了操作条件,并对其性能进行了评价。利用这种接口,使样品在第二维的进样浓度达到第一维流出浓度的 81%, 100次连续进样峰高及迁移时间的RSD平均值分别为3.0%、1.8%,进样时间也得以缩短,并对甘草的水提取物实现了高效二维分离。
【Abstract】 A dynamic interface with pulse contact for coupling capillary high performance liquid chromatography with capillary electrophoreis in comprehensive two-dimensional system was developed and optimized. By this interface, injection efficiency of concentration of effluent from the first dimension into the second dimension was up to 81%. The relative standard deviations (% RSD) of peak heights and migration times of 100 consecutive runs were 3. 0% and 1. 8%, respectively. Injection time was reduced as well. Meanwhile, high efficiency separation of extracts for traditional Chinese medicine of licorice was performed in this comprehensive two-dimensional system.
